• Home
  • Raw
  • Download

Lines Matching refs:urb_priv

108 	struct urb_priv *urb_priv = td->urb->hcpriv;  in last_td_in_urb()  local
110 return urb_priv->num_tds_done == urb_priv->num_tds; in last_td_in_urb()
115 struct urb_priv *urb_priv = urb->hcpriv; in inc_td_cnt() local
117 urb_priv->num_tds_done++; in inc_td_cnt()
726 struct urb_priv *urb_priv = urb->hcpriv; in xhci_giveback_urb_in_irq() local
736 xhci_urb_free_priv(urb_priv); in xhci_giveback_urb_in_irq()
2231 struct urb_priv *urb_priv; in process_isoc_td() local
2240 urb_priv = td->urb->hcpriv; in process_isoc_td()
2241 idx = urb_priv->num_tds_done; in process_isoc_td()
2312 struct urb_priv *urb_priv; in skip_isoc_td() local
2316 urb_priv = td->urb->hcpriv; in skip_isoc_td()
2317 idx = urb_priv->num_tds_done; in skip_isoc_td()
3119 struct urb_priv *urb_priv; in prepare_transfer() local
3136 urb_priv = urb->hcpriv; in prepare_transfer()
3137 td = &urb_priv->td[td_index]; in prepare_transfer()
3399 struct urb_priv *urb_priv; in xhci_queue_bulk_tx() local
3436 urb_priv = urb->hcpriv; in xhci_queue_bulk_tx()
3439 if (urb->transfer_flags & URB_ZERO_PACKET && urb_priv->num_tds > 1) in xhci_queue_bulk_tx()
3442 td = &urb_priv->td[0]; in xhci_queue_bulk_tx()
3542 urb_priv->td[1].last_trb = ring->enqueue; in xhci_queue_bulk_tx()
3564 struct urb_priv *urb_priv; in xhci_queue_ctrl_tx() local
3593 urb_priv = urb->hcpriv; in xhci_queue_ctrl_tx()
3594 td = &urb_priv->td[0]; in xhci_queue_ctrl_tx()
3853 struct urb_priv *urb_priv; in xhci_queue_isoc_tx() local
3879 urb_priv = urb->hcpriv; in xhci_queue_isoc_tx()
3910 td = &urb_priv->td[i]; in xhci_queue_isoc_tx()
4014 list_del_init(&urb_priv->td[i].td_list); in xhci_queue_isoc_tx()
4021 urb_priv->td[0].last_trb = ep_ring->enqueue; in xhci_queue_isoc_tx()
4023 td_to_noop(xhci, ep_ring, &urb_priv->td[0], true); in xhci_queue_isoc_tx()
4026 ep_ring->enqueue = urb_priv->td[0].first_trb; in xhci_queue_isoc_tx()
4027 ep_ring->enq_seg = urb_priv->td[0].start_seg; in xhci_queue_isoc_tx()